Summary
On 15 August 1983 at about 00:35 local time, a Burnett SONERAI 2 registered N65MB was involved in an accident near Oxford, Iowa, United States. One person was on board and one had minor injuries. The aircraft was substantially damaged. No probable cause statement is available for this record.

Read the full NTSB narrative
AFTER TAKEOFF, THE PLT TURNED TO A X-WIND LEG OF THE TRAFFIC PATTERN & THEN THE ENGINE LOST POWER. HE MADE A FORCED LANDING IN AN OAT FIELD, BUT REPORTED THAT DURING THE APPROACH, HE MISJUDGED HIS HEIGHT & DID NOT FLARE IN TIME. SUBSEQUENTLY, THE ACFT LANDED HARD, THE GEAR COLLAPSED & THE PLANE NOSED OVER. DIRT WAS FOUND IN THE CARBURETOR & FIREWALL FUEL FILTER. ALSO, A FIBROUS MATERIAL WAS FOUND IN THE CARBURETOR MIXTURE CONTROL PASSAGE. THE HOME BUILT ACFT HAD A TOTAL FLT TIME OF 119 HRS.
